Dandenong, located in the state of Victoria, Australia, has several pros for travelers to explore:
Puffing Billy Railway: Dandenong is a gateway to the popular Puffing Billy Railway, a historic steam train that runs through the lush Dandenong Ranges. This scenic journey offers beautiful views of the surrounding forests and is a must-do experience for tourists.
Dandenong Ranges National Park: Nature lovers will enjoy exploring the Dandenong Ranges National Park, which is home to diverse flora and fauna, walking trails, and picnic spots. The park offers a peaceful retreat from the city and opportunities for bushwalking, birdwatching, and photography.
Dandenong Market: The Dandenong Market is a bustling multicultural market offering a wide range of fresh produce, gourmet foods, clothing, accessories, and more. Visitors can sample delicious international cuisines and shop for unique souvenirs.
Cultural Diversity: Dandenong is known for its vibrant cultural scene, with a diverse population that has contributed to a rich tapestry of art, music, and food. Travelers can explore different cultural precincts, attend festivals, and taste a variety of global cuisines.
Convenient Location: Dandenong is conveniently located within easy reach of Melbourne, making it a great base for exploring both the city and the surrounding regions. It offers a more relaxed atmosphere compared to the bustling city center, providing a nice balance for travelers.
Overall, Dandenong offers a mix of natural beauty, cultural experiences, and convenient location, making it a worthwhile destination for travelers seeking a diverse and interesting travel experience in Victoria, Australia.
Traveling to Dandenong, Victoria, like any destination, can have its downsides depending on individual preferences and expectations. Here are some potential cons:
Urban Environment: Dandenong is a suburb of Melbourne, so it has an urban environment. This might not appeal to travelers seeking picturesque rural landscapes or natural settings.
Traffic and Congestion: As part of the Greater Melbourne area, Dandenong can experience traffic congestion, especially during peak hours. This can be a downside for those who prefer less crowded places or efficient transportation.
Safety Concerns: Like many urban areas, Dandenong has neighborhoods with varying levels of safety. Some travelers might feel concerned about crime rates, although it's crucial to research specific areas and take standard precautions.
Limited Tourist Attractions: Dandenong itself may not offer as many tourist attractions compared to Melbourne's city center. Visitors might need to travel to other parts of Melbourne or Victoria for more well-known attractions.
Weather: The weather in Dandenong, like much of Victoria, can be unpredictable. Travelers not accustomed to Melbourne’s changeable climate may find it challenging.
Cultural Differences: While Dandenong is known for its cultural diversity, this might be overwhelming for some visitors not used to such a mix of cultures and cuisines.
These points are general considerations and might not apply to everyone. The experience in Dandenong can vary greatly depending on individual interests and travel goals.
